For emergency water cleanup in Tucson, the first step is always to stop the water source if possible. Next, document the damage with photos or video. Then, call licensed, insured pros for immediate assistance. They'll handle the extraction and drying process to prevent further harm.

Mold can start to grow in Tucson within 24-48 hours after water damage if the area isn't properly dried. Prompt water extraction and drying by licensed, insured pros are crucial. This significantly reduces the risk of mold development and its associated health concerns.
Emergency water removal in Tucson involves immediate extraction of water using powerful pumps and vacuums. Licensed, insured pros then set up industrial-grade drying equipment. This process is designed to quickly remove moisture and begin the restoration of your property.
